What other years of the KZs are interchangeable with a 78'?

Chassis, engine components, wheels, wiring, forks... Ect.

In general the 77-80 models are most similar to each other, having similar frames & basically the same engine, but there is variation from year-to-year & between models. You can compare parts at Kawasaki.com & Partzilla --- the latter has an x-ref. Z1Enterprises.com has maintenance & other stuff for the various Kawasaki models.

The later 650s are significantly different, but you could swap engines. Or swap a 750-4 chain drive engine for more hp. Also, you could install the electronic ignition from one of them --- you'd probably need the timing advancer from the 81-83 650

It varies depending of the specific part in question. Some parts were different between KZ650 models even within the same year, some parts were different between different year bikes, etc. To be sure, you'll need to research each part you plan to swap. Ed
